Hess exits Algeria

The exit of US independent Hess from Algeria’s upstream highlights the country’s struggle to maintain investment in the low oil price environment. Hess agreed the sale of its Algerian upstream assets in December. The firm will accrue less than $100mn from the deal. Hess had a 49pc stake in a joint venture with Algeria’s state-owned Sonatrach. The venture, which was formed in 2000, redeveloped the El Gassi, Agreb and Zotti fields, producing crude and associated gas. Hess had net production of 10,000 b/d of oil equivalent (boe/d) in Algeria in the fourth quarter of 2015. But less than 1pc of the company’s proven crude reserves were located in Algeria. Hess had begun scaling back its presence in the country even before the fall in oil prices, selling its 45pc stake in the Bir El Msana development project to Spain’s Cepsa in 2013.
